At this year’s Night of a Million Stars Gala, hosted by the Allyson Whitney Foundation, guests were greeted by a breathtaking mural that perfectly captured the evening’s spirit of hope and resilience. The artwork, a radiant sunflower and butterfly bathed in golden light, was created by local artist and educator, Tobi Magnetico—known professionally as The Making Box Studio.

Tobi, a resident of Sullivan County, New York, has built her artistic journey around exploring many different creative forms, including theatrical set design, ceramics, portrait painting, fiber arts, and mural work. Her versatility and passion for storytelling through art shine through in every piece she creates. For more than a decade, Tobi has also shared her artistic gifts with young minds as an art educator at Fallsburg Jr/Sr High School, inspiring the next generation of creators.

Her current body of work delves into the themes of narrative and nostalgia—weaving emotion, memory, and meaning into each brushstroke. For this special commission, Tobi sought to translate the Foundation’s mission into a visual narrative filled with love, light, and resilience.

TOBI: “Good evening. I’m honored to have created this artwork for the Allyson Whitney Foundation. My wish is that the mural communicates the spirit of this community: one of love, light, strength, resilience, and hope. Thank you for allowing me to contribute in a small way to such an extraordinary mission.”

The finished mural, unveiled at the gala, embodies the Foundation’s dedication to supporting young adults battling rare cancers. The vibrant sunflower and butterfly symbolize growth, transformation, and enduring beauty—a fitting tribute to the Foundation’s ongoing impact and the community that surrounds it.

This beautiful mural will continue to inspire, as it travels to local Allyson Whitney Foundation events throughout the year. It will serve as a reminder of the community’s shared commitment to hope, healing, and helping others thrive.

Through her work, Tobi Magnetico reminds us that art has the power to heal, connect, and inspire. Her mural now stands as a visual testament to the compassion and creativity that continue to bloom in Sullivan County and beyond.

About the Allyson Whitney Foundation

The Allyson Whitney Foundation provides vital support to young adults with rare cancers through its Life Interrupted Grants. These grants help recipients manage everyday living expenses, medical costs, and emotional well-being during their cancer journey—offering not only financial relief but also hope and community.
